Alpro Soja Nederland B.V.
Alpro Soja Nederland B.V., a leading player in the plant-based food industry, is headquartered in the Netherlands and operates extensively across Europe. Founded in 1980, Alpro has established itself as a pioneer in the production of soy-based products, catering to the growing demand for sustainable and healthy alternatives to dairy.
The company’s core offerings include a diverse range of plant-based beverages, yoghurts, and desserts, all crafted from high-quality soybeans. Alpro Soja Nederland B.V.'s reported carbon emissions
Alpro Soja Nederland B.V., headquartered in the Netherlands, currently does not have specific carbon emissions data available for the most recent year. The company is a current subsidiary of Danone S.A., which means that its climate commitments and reduction targets are inherited from its parent organisation.
Danone S.A. has established various climate initiatives, including Science-Based Targets Initiative (SBTi) commitments, CDP reporting, and participation in the RE100 initiative, all of which are cascaded to Alpro Soja Nederland B.V. at a level 2 relationship. However, specific reduction targets or achievements for Alpro Soja Nederland B.V. have not been detailed.
As part of its corporate family, Alpro Soja Nederland B.V. aligns with Danone's broader sustainability goals, which focus on reducing greenhouse gas emissions across all scopes.
